Puerto Rico has a population of 3,222,688 (UN estimate, 2026), with San Juan as its capital. The 50 largest of its 227 recorded towns and cities, ranked.

UN estimates to 2026; the dashed line is the medium-variant projection to 2050, a forecast rather than a measurement. Source: World Population Prospects 2024.
Full UN series, 1950 to 2050
YearPopulation
19502,229,089
19752,966,106
20003,809,866
20053,788,415
20103,714,836
20153,521,811
20203,275,805
20253,235,289
20263,222,688
2030 projected3,140,742
2050 projected2,503,994

Medium variant. Figures from 2026 onward are projections, not measurements.

Figures are the latest available in GeoNames (CC BY 4.0), which draws on national censuses of varying dates — treat them as recent, not same-year. Country totals are UN World Population Prospects 2024 (medium variant) where the UN lists the country separately; the handful it reports under a parent state keep a GeoNames figure and are marked as such. What is the population of Puerto Rico?
Puerto Rico has a population of 3,222,688, the UN World Population Prospects estimate for 2026. The UN's medium-variant projection for 2050 is 2,503,994 — a forecast, not a measurement.
